My Buying Guides on Portable Rv Wastewater Tank

Why I Think a Portable RV Wastewater Tank Is Worth It

When I started RVing, I quickly realized that a portable RV wastewater tank can make life much easier, especially when I’m parked far from a dump station or staying at a site with limited hookups. It gives me the freedom to empty my black and gray tanks without moving the whole RV. For me, that means less hassle, more convenience, and a lot less stress during longer trips.

How I Choose the Right Tank Size

One of the first things I look at is capacity. I want a tank that matches how I travel. If I’m going on short weekend trips, a smaller tank may be enough. But when I’m camping for several days or traveling with family, I prefer a larger tank so I don’t have to empty it too often. I always balance size with weight, because a full tank can get very heavy and hard to move.

What Material I Prefer

I pay close attention to the tank material because I want something durable and easy to clean. In my experience, heavy-duty plastic is usually the best choice. It is lightweight, strong enough for regular use, and resists corrosion. I also look for a tank that feels sturdy and well-built, since I don’t want cracks or leaks when I’m hauling wastewater.

Why Wheels and Handles Matter to Me

If I have to move a tank full of wastewater, I want it to be as easy as possible. That’s why I always check for strong wheels and comfortable handles. A portable tank with good tires rolls much better over gravel, pavement, and campground paths. A solid handle also helps me control the tank without straining my back.

The Importance of Easy Dumping and Hookups

I like a tank that connects easily to my RV and drains smoothly at the dump station. A good hose connection, reliable valves, and a secure cap make a big difference. I also prefer a design that allows for quick emptying and simple rinsing afterward. If cleaning is difficult, I know I’ll end up dreading the whole process.

How I Check for Durability and Leak Protection

I always inspect the build quality before buying. I want reinforced seams, tight fittings, and a design that reduces the chance of leaks. Since wastewater tanks deal with messy contents, I consider durability a top priority. A tank that can handle repeated use without breaking down is worth the investment to me.

Features I Find Most Useful

There are a few features I personally look for:

  • Large fill opening for easier cleaning
  • Level indicators so I know when it’s getting full
  • Vent options to help with smoother draining
  • Compact storage design for fitting in my RV storage area
  • Strong fittings and caps to prevent spills

How I Think About Storage and Portability

Since space is always limited in an RV, I like a tank that stores neatly when I’m not using it. I check the overall shape and size to make sure it fits in my storage compartment. I also prefer a tank that is easy to lift, roll, and stow away without taking up too much room.

What I Look For in Ease of Cleaning

Cleaning matters a lot to me because I want to keep things sanitary and avoid odors. I usually choose a tank with a smooth interior and wide openings that make rinsing simpler. If I can clean it quickly after use, I’m much more likely to keep it in good condition.
